The last tarps have been pulled in the Emerald Triangle and the harvest has been cured, but a question lingers. What strains and names are the cream of this year’s light dep cannabis crop? The 4th annual Golden Tarp Award aims to find out on Saturday and you can watch it live online. This…
The competition will take place Saturday, November 18th, at The Mateel Community Center in Humboldt County, and will feature, for the first time ever, a multi-camera feed live-streaming broadcast of cannabis competition judging.
